Output e7156c5f2a0abbf882cf00a5b2d68c3a4424830ac646ea42bb23f95a1218d7e1:1

value
153159
script pubkey
OP_0 OP_PUSHBYTES_20 59038495e98975ca355ad5814c68fd9de0e189cd
address
bc1qtypcf90f396u5d266kq5c68anhswrzwdcxcczm
transaction
e7156c5f2a0abbf882cf00a5b2d68c3a4424830ac646ea42bb23f95a1218d7e1
confirmations
94102
spent
true